Handover note — Q3 cash-flow forecast

Welcome aboard, Daria. The Q3 forecast for Meridale Foods is mostly done; receivables from the Kelsmont contract land in week six, so don't panic at the mid-quarter dip. Torvald in treasury keeps the model — he'll walk you through the assumptions. Watch the packaging supplier prepayments; they've drifted upward two quarters running. One more thing you should see before the Thursday review.

internal memo for bawep-hahip: Headcount on the Praael team goes from 54 to 93 by the end of September. Gross margin on Praael came in at 27 percent against a plan of 62 percent.

Release checklist — item 7: verify the Quartermane PDF invoice renderer against the golden fixtures, including the rotated-logo and multi-currency cases. As a new contractor, run the full fixture suite locally before tagging; do not rely on the staging snapshot. When everything passes, record the build token shown below in the release log.

pipeline stamp: htk31_3c6b63a1fd55b8745625d3b6ce9c5fc

**Q: Why did my request get a 429 from the Tollgate gateway?**

Tollgate enforces per-service token buckets: 200 requests/minute default, bursts up to 50. Limits are keyed on the calling service identity, not IP. If you're reviewing code that retries on 429, check it honors the Retry-After header and backs off exponentially — hammering the gateway triggers a temporary ban. Custom limits require a quota entry in the gateway config repo, approved by the platform team. For quota increases or disputes, email the gateway owners at the address below.

escalation mailbox, fahaf-bajep: druael@lumiccorp.internal

## Who to ping: slow autocomplete index

If the Birchline autocomplete index is lagging (suggestions taking >400ms, or stale entries showing up), it's almost always the nightly rebuild falling behind. Don't restart the indexer yourself — that makes the backlog worse. The owning team is Typeahead Guild; Priya runs point this quarter and usually replies fast during the eng sync window. For anything index-related, drop a note to the guild inbox below.

billing contact of bawep-fawif = fenath_zorael@nelvrocorp.corp